“It is symbolic that celebration of the Day of the Georgian Diaspora coincides with the Independence Day, which once again emphasizes that the country and the Diaspora are inseparable" - Ilia Darchiashvili

On 27 May 2023, a forum dedicated to Diaspora Day "Strong Diaspora for Georgia's Unity, Peace and European Future" was held at the Ministry of Foreign Affairs.

The Minister of Foreign Affairs, Ilia Darchiashvili opened the official part of the event. He  thanked the officials of the executive and legislative authorities and representatives of the Patriarchate, who are actively involved in dealing with diaspora issues related to the.

According to the head of the Ministry of Foreign Affairs, the name and spirit of the Diaspora echo the challenges facing the country and the ambitious steps the country has taken towards joining the European Union. Ilia Darchiashvili also spoke about the special importance of the Georgian diaspora’s involvement in this process. He noted that the diaspora is well aware of the importance of European values and of the benefits the European family can bring.

"Recognition of Georgia's European perspective has taken our relations with the European Union to a new stage. We are actively implementing the 12 priorities defined by the European Union and will spare no effort to ensure that by the end of the year Georgia is granted a candidate status," said the head of the Foreign Ministry.

In his speech, Ilia Darchiashvili spoke about the importance of three important grant programmes of the Ministry of Foreign Affairs - "Support for diaspora initiatives", "Support for Georgian dancing and sing groups abroad" and "Be a young ambassador of your country". According to the Minister, within the framework of the Diaspora Forum, a discussion will be held for working groups on three thematic panels: 1. Education and culture - "National identity in the Georgian diaspora", 2. Business and economy - "Georgian diaspora for regional development" and 3. "Youth and modern means of communication".

The Minister of Foreign Affairs spoke about the role of Georgian Orthodox churches and parishes abroad and the great potential of the Georgian diaspora in using the multifaceted platform of public and cultural diplomacy and noted that the diaspora has the opportunity to increase awareness of the country and promote the country's foreign policy.

"The State recognizes the important role of the Georgian diaspora in the development s of our country. The development of Georgia can hardly be successful without the Georgian diaspora” - Ilia Darchiashvili said. 
On a final note, Ilia Darchiashvili thanked the International Organization for Migration (IOM), the International Center for Migration Policy Development (ICMPD) and the German Society for International Cooperation (GIZ) for their support of joint events and projects.
